Lab aide
A typical entry-level position for freshmen and sophomores. In this position, you will learn to prepare solutions, use equipment and to follow general lab procedures. Many labs require all students to spend at least one semester as a lab aide.
Research assistant
In this position you will be assigned a mentor. This could be the professor, a graduate student, a research associate or senior undergraduate.
Funding options for the Academic Year (fall and spring)
Volunteer work
You only get the satisfaction of a job well done (while impressing others). Freshmen and sophomores may volunteer to prove themselves capable of working in a lab.
Academic credit
Research in lab can be used as electives towards your degree. Please discuss credit options with Dr. Burnette and Dr. Burkert, as well as your professor/mentor. You cannot earn money while earning credit.
Work study
Students eligible for work study can join a lab as an aide to fulfil work study requirements.
HHMI Undergraduate Research Program
The HHMI Undergraduate Science Education Program seeks to strengthen education in the biological sciences and other scientific disciplines as they relate to biology. View the HHMI website for now details.
SURG
Small Undergraduate Research Grants are university-wide grants available from the Undergraduate Research Office (URO). These funds are for lab supplies and come with presentation requirements. Once starting in the lab you should read this website and submit applications by the deadline.
